ubuntu pgadmin版本升级注意事项
导读:Ubuntu下升级pgAdmin的注意事项 1. 升级前准备:备份与系统检查 备份关键数据:升级前务必备份pgAdmin的所有重要数据,包括配置文件(通常位于~/.pgadmin/目录)、数据库连接信息、自定义服务器设置及用户偏好等。可使...
Ubuntu下升级pgAdmin的注意事项
1. 升级前准备:备份与系统检查
- 备份关键数据:升级前务必备份pgAdmin的所有重要数据,包括配置文件(通常位于
~/.pgadmin/
目录)、数据库连接信息、自定义服务器设置及用户偏好等。可使用pgAdmin自带的备份工具或手动复制配置目录,防止升级过程中数据丢失。 - 检查系统与软件兼容性:确认当前Ubuntu版本(通过
lsb_release -a
查看)符合pgAdmin新版本的最低要求(如pgAdmin 4.20+需Ubuntu 20.04及以上);同时检查新版本是否支持现有PostgreSQL数据库版本(如pgAdmin 4.20支持PostgreSQL 12及以上),避免兼容性问题导致升级失败。 - 更新Ubuntu系统:升级前先更新系统软件包至最新版本,运行
sudo apt update & & sudo apt upgrade
,确保系统内核、依赖库等处于最新状态,减少升级过程中的冲突。
2. 升级过程:依赖与操作规范
- 处理依赖关系:pgAdmin依赖Python、Qt等库,升级前可通过
sudo apt install -f
修复现有依赖问题;若从旧版本(如pgAdmin 3)升级,需先彻底卸载旧版本(sudo apt remove --purge pgadmin3
),再安装新版本,避免残留文件干扰。 - 使用官方仓库安装:优先通过pgAdmin官方APT仓库安装/升级(避免第三方源的安全风险)。添加仓库的命令如下:
随后通过wget --quiet -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c | sudo apt-key add - echo "deb http://apt.postgresql.org/pub/repos/apt $(lsb_release -cs)-pgdg main" | sudo tee /etc/apt/sources.list.d/pgdg.list sudo apt update
sudo apt install pgadmin4
完成升级,确保软件包来源可信。 - 保持电源与网络稳定:升级过程中避免断电或中断网络连接,否则可能导致软件包损坏。若使用网络镜像源,建议选择稳定的网络环境。
3. 升级后验证:功能与安全
- 验证安装结果:升级完成后,通过以下方式确认pgAdmin是否正常运行:
- 终端执行
pgadmin4
命令启动,检查是否能正常打开桌面客户端; - 若使用Web版,运行
sudo systemctl restart pgadmin4
重启服务,通过浏览器访问http://localhost/pgadmin4
(或服务器IP),验证登录界面及基本功能(如连接数据库)。
- 终端执行
- 检查系统完整性:运行
sudo apt update & & sudo apt upgrade
,确保所有依赖包均为最新版本,无破损或未满足的依赖关系。 - 监控日志排查问题:若升级后pgAdmin无法启动,查看日志文件定位原因(日志路径:
~/.pgadmin/pgadmin4.log
),常见错误包括数据库连接失败、端口冲突等。
4. 后续优化:安全与体验
- 配置访问控制:升级后需强化pgAdmin的安全设置,如修改默认管理员密码(通过Web界面
Preferences > Change Password
)、启用HTTPS(通过Nginx/Apache反向代理配置SSL证书)、限制访问IP(通过pg_hba.conf
或防火墙规则),防止未授权访问。 - 测试核心功能:验证常用功能(如数据库设计、查询执行、数据导入导出、备份恢复)是否正常,确保升级未影响业务流程。
- 定期备份策略:建立pgAdmin配置及PostgreSQL数据库的定期备份机制(如每日自动备份),避免后续升级或故障导致数据丢失。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: ubuntu pgadmin版本升级注意事项
本文地址: https://pptw.com/jishu/716220.html